The 2 columns in color are computed by VizieR, and are not part of the original data.
The column SED is a link to a plot of the radio spectrum, and the column Radio+Opt is a link to an Aladin preview. The SED plot contains points from the cross-identification (spectra; red), from the waste basket (waste; yellow), and the fitted radio spectra as lines. The Aladin preview contains a DSS image together with NVSS contours (blue) and the points and associated beams of the radio spectrum (red); points and beams of the sources from the waste basket are hidden but can be made visible by clicking on the corresponding plane (yellow).
